青青草免费线看线看|啊在车上停不下来了|国产少女免费观看电视剧|仑乱88MAV|精品老司机在线观看视频|国产一区二区三区高清免费视频|在线观看免费777av

Python的elif語句怎么用?

Python是一種高級編程語言 , 由于其易于學習和使用的特點 , 已經成為了最受歡迎的編程語言之一 。Python的控制流語句使得程序員可以控制程序的執行流程 , 其中if-else語句是Python中最常用的控制流語句之一 , 而elif語句則是在if-else語句中的一個重要組成部分 。那么 , Python的elif語句到底是什么 , 怎么用呢?
一、什么是Python的elif語句?

Python的elif語句怎么用?


【Python的elif語句怎么用?】在Python中 , elif語句是if-else語句的一個分支 。如果if語句的條件不成立 , 那么Python會執行elif語句 , 并根據elif語句的條件進行判斷 。如果elif語句的條件也不成立 , 那么Python會執行else語句 。因此 , elif語句的作用是在多種條件之間進行選擇 , 從而控制程序的流程 。
二、Python的elif語句怎么用?
Python的elif語句與if語句的用法非常相似 。在使用elif語句時 , 首先需要使用if語句 , 然后使用elif語句 。在elif語句中 , 需要指定一個條件 , 當這個條件成立時 , Python會執行elif語句中的代碼 。如果elif語句中的條件不成立 , 那么Python會執行下一個elif語句 , 或者執行else語句中的代碼 。
下面是一個使用elif語句的例子:
```
x = 10
if x > 10:
print("x is greater than 10")
elif x < 10:
print("x is less than 10")
else:
print("x is equal to 10")
```
在這個例子中 , 首先使用if語句判斷x是否大于10 , 如果不成立 , 就會執行elif語句 。在elif語句中 , 判斷x是否小于10 , 如果成立 , 就會執行elif語句中的代碼 。如果elif語句中的條件也不成立 , 那么Python會執行else語句中的代碼 。
三、使用多個elif語句
在Python中 , 可以使用多個elif語句來進行條件判斷 。在使用多個elif語句時 , 需要注意代碼的順序 。Python會按照代碼的順序執行elif語句 , 直到找到一個條件成立的elif語句為止 。因此 , 應該把最可能成立的條件放在前面 , 把最不可能成立的條件放在后面 。
下面是一個使用多個elif語句的例子:
```
x = 10
if x > 10:
print("x is greater than 10")
elif x == 10:
print("x is equal to 10")
elif x < 10:
print("x is less than 10")
```
在這個例子中 , 首先判斷x是否大于10 , 如果不成立 , 就會執行下一個elif語句 。在第二個elif語句中 , 判斷x是否等于10 , 如果成立 , 就會執行elif語句中的代碼 。如果第二個elif語句中的條件不成立 , 那么Python會執行下一個elif語句 。在最后一個elif語句中 , 判斷x是否小于10 , 如果成立 , 就會執行elif語句中的代碼 。
四、總結
Python的elif語句是if-else語句的一個分支 , 用于在多種條件之間進行選擇 。使用elif語句時 , 需要使用if語句 , 并在elif語句中指定一個條件 。如果這個條件成立 , 就會執行elif語句中的代碼 。如果這個條件不成立 , Python會執行下一個elif語句 , 或者執行else語句中的代碼 。在使用多個elif語句時 , 需要注意代碼的順序 , 把最可能成立的條件放在前面 , 把最不可能成立的條件放在后面 。

猜你喜歡